About Community Integrated Care

Community Integrated Care is one of the UK’s largest health and social care charities. We transform lives by delivering high-quality, person-centred support that fosters independence and empowerment.

Our charity was founded in 1988 and we were one of the pioneers of the ‘Care in the Community’ agenda, enabling people to move out of long-stay institutions and live more fulfilling lives.

Since then, we’ve remained leaders in social care, providing bespoke support to thousands across the UK. Today, we support more than 2,600 people and employ 6,600 caring and committed colleagues across England and Scotland.

We have a proud history of breaking boundaries and are always looking for new ways to make a positive difference through bold ideas, innovative projects and impactful partnerships.

Role Description

Working closely with the Service Leader and the Support Worker team, you will be responsible for supporting 20 adults with complex mental health, whilst also promoting their choices, wellbeing and independence.

In this service, we have a large team who have a wide range of skills, including mental health nurses, carers, support workers, community connectors, cooks and housekeeping staff.

This service is a ground floor building, with 20 individual bedrooms and a number of shared facilities too. There is also both front and back gardens, which both staff and people supported can enjoy!

The people supported here love to get involved with a range of different activities, such as; going to the cinema, arts and crafts, gardening, table tennis, bingo, listening to music, playing games and having spontaneous days out!
